Output 521c57d7c258345b595498a0c4e8477801ff86ea5a40a3cdb9901d6cfdbc9657:1

value
2870446557
script pubkey
OP_0 OP_PUSHBYTES_32 c83ef6f41c5d6cb0f1aa77a51c19785a55a9f9dcc1f563a725aed07eb22e10bb
address
bc1qeql0daqut4ktpud2w7j3cxtctf26n7wuc86k8fe94mg8av3wzzasv0rxsw
transaction
521c57d7c258345b595498a0c4e8477801ff86ea5a40a3cdb9901d6cfdbc9657
spent
true